Public bug reported:
precise build of 04-18-2012, fresh install of ubuntu desktop and XFCE4
I stopped xfdesktop in XFCE, started nautilus, try to change the desktop
via right click on the desktop:
nautilus open system settings, but there is no possibility to change
wallpaper. This is different in Ubuntu 11.10:
there I get a window to change the background!
Help is very much appreciated!
(nautilus in XFCE is very handy and reliable for displaying icons for
local media in LTSP)
